This brutal Pokémon travels the skies on its six wings. Anything that moves seems like a foe to it, triggering its attack.
The heads on their arms do not have brains. They use all three heads to consume and destroy everything.
It responds to movement by attacking. This scary, three-headed Pokémon devours everything in its path!
There are a slew of stories about villages that were destroyed by Hydreigon. It bites anything that moves.
The three heads take turns sinking their teeth into the opponent. Their attacks won’t slow until their target goes down.

Sobre Hydreigon
Hydreigon es un Pokémon de tipo Siniestro/Dragón introducido en la generación 5. Con un total de estadísticas base (BST) de 600, Hydreigon está clasificado como Pokémon Voraz y forma parte de la línea evolutiva Deino → Zweilous → Hydreigon.
En el juego competitivo, Hydreigon está en el tier UU, con una tasa de uso del 9.63%. Sus habilidades clave son Levitación, que le permiten desempeñar el rol de un miembro versátil del equipo con una valiosa inmunidad a Tierra. Hydreigon es débil a los movimientos de tipo Hada, Hielo, Lucha, Bicho, Dragón, así que los Entrenadores deben tener en cuenta estas vulnerabilidades.
Hydreigon puede aprender 104 movimientos mediante nivel, MT, Tutor y Huevo. Sus movimientos competitivos más populares incluyen Pulso Umbrío, Cometa Draco, Lanzallamas, Maquinación. Con una altura de 1.8 m y un peso de 160 kg, Hydreigon es favorito de los fans desde su debut en los juegos de la región de Teselia.
